Top 8 Robert Burchfield Quotes (2024 Update)

Robert Burchfield Quote: “Lexicography is a chastening as well as an illuminating and fascinating art.”
Robert Burchfield Quote: “The English language is rather like a monster accordion, stretchable at the whim of the editor, compressible ad lib.”
Robert Burchfield Quote: “American English is the greatest influence of English everywhere.”
Robert Burchfield Quote: “To finish is both a relief and a release from an extraordinarily pleasant prison.”
Robert Burchfield Quote: “Vulgarity finds its antidote; old crudities become softened with time. Distinctions, both those that are useful and those that are burdensome, flourish and die, reflourish and die again.”
Robert Burchfield Quote: “In 1776, at the point of severance, except for an infusion of words from east coast Indian languages, the English language of North America was not in any radical way dissimilar from that of what the American settlers called the mother country.”
Robert Burchfield Quote: “Computer users soon learn that the miraculous powers of personal computers are based on avoidance of error.”
Robert Burchfield Quote: “The language of Doctor Johnson and Mrs Hester Lynch Thrale, and that of their adult contemporaries, was the stately language of the time, polished, stylish, unordinary, even in the intimate pages of their diaries, and the regime of instruction was severe and practical.”
